Output 21f2da323359ff6c9e2e29ba2c922697ae9289c00a57df2643e7ef636bbf2595:0

value
266138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9ac4f971bf7a3a59a6e975c9c386ce4a5b10b1e OP_EQUAL
address
3QTAbgSBJjEK61zZTu8BzU6KVpp9qvC9TL
transaction
21f2da323359ff6c9e2e29ba2c922697ae9289c00a57df2643e7ef636bbf2595
spent
false